Neuro20 Technologies Announces FDA Clearance of the Neuro20 PRO System for Treatment of Neuromuscular Injury and Disease


Neuro20 Technologies becomes the first US-based company to produce an FDA-cleared medical electrical muscle stimulation textile that closes the loop between diagnostics and interventions in a wireless operating system

TAMPA, Fla., March 2, 2023 /PRNewswire/ -- Neuro20 Technologies Corp, a wearable medical device manufacturing company specializing in the development of next-generation wireless wearable textiles to treat neuromuscular injuries and disease while enhancing human performance outcomes, today announced that the U.S. Food and Drug Administration (FDA) has cleared the company's 510(k) pre-market approval application for its Neuro20 PRO System.

A first-of-its-kind wearable, the Neuro20 PRO System Whole-Body Electrical Muscle Stimulator Suit, Software and Operating System involuntarily contracts 42 muscles independently or by any combination of co-contraction, with control specificity for each muscle for 1 to 10 patients at a time.

The Neuro20 PRO System's Suit has large-contoured electrodes to cover maximum motor neuron activation, distinguishing it from current electrical muscle stimulation systems on the market. The Neuro20 PRO System has four programs and nine sub-modes for strength and recovery, including proprietary PEMS (Patterned Electrical Muscle Stimulation) programs that involuntarily contract muscles throughout the motor chain replicating specified patterns of movement while the patient attempts to create a voluntary override of the movement.

Electrical stimulation results demonstrate up to a 20% increase in Maximum Voluntary Contraction, up to 30% vascular dilation, and an increase in BDNF (brain-derived neurotrophic factor) between 18%-30%, depending on gene expression. The FDA cleared the Neuro20 PRO System for the following Indications for Use: Muscle Re-education, Increasing Local Blood Circulation, Maintaining or Increasing Range of Motion, Relaxation of Muscle Spasms, Reduction or Prevention of Muscle Atrophy.
